在电商大促期间,ERP系统面临订单处理峰值的巨大挑战。本文将详细探讨ERP系统在大促期间的“弹性扩容”实战经验,帮助企业更好地应对订单高峰。我们将从系统性能优化、数据流管理、应急预案等多方面展开,让读者深入了解如何通过有效的技术手段和管理策略来提升ERP系统的抗压能力。
电商大促期间,企业常常面临订单处理量骤增的情况。数据显示,某大型电商平台在双十一期间的订单量在短短几小时内突破千万,这对ERP系统的性能提出了极高的要求。如何在高峰期保持系统的稳定性和高效处理能力,是每个电商企业必须解决的问题。以下是本文将解答的关键问题:
- 电商大促期间订单暴增对ERP系统的挑战有哪些?
- 如何通过弹性扩容技术提升ERP系统的抗压能力?
- 在实际操作中,企业如何进行系统性能优化和数据流管理?
- 有哪些成功案例和实战经验可以借鉴?
- 市场上有哪些值得推荐的ERP管理系统?
🏷️ 一、电商大促期间订单暴增对ERP系统的挑战
在电商大促期间,订单量的暴增对ERP系统提出了多方面的挑战:
1. 系统性能瓶颈
订单量骤增会导致系统性能下降,具体表现为:
- 响应时间变长:用户下单后,系统处理时间增加,影响用户体验。
- 数据同步延迟:订单、库存、物流等数据无法实时同步,导致信息不准确。
- 系统崩溃风险:高并发请求可能导致系统崩溃,影响正常运营。
2. 数据流管理复杂化
在高峰期,数据流的管理变得更加复杂:
- 数据读取压力:订单数据、库存数据等频繁读取,数据库压力剧增。
- 数据写入压力:订单生成、支付确认等操作频繁写入,影响数据库性能。
- 实时分析需求:大促期间需要实时分析销售数据,及时调整策略。
3. 应急预案缺乏
许多企业在大促期间没有完善的应急预案,一旦系统出现问题,难以及时处理:
- 问题定位困难:系统问题的定位和排查需要耗费大量时间和精力。
- 应急处理迟缓:没有预案的情况下,处理问题的效率低下,影响业务连续性。
4. 资源调度不当
在订单高峰期,资源调度不当会导致系统资源浪费或不足:
- 服务器资源浪费:在非高峰期,预留的服务器资源闲置,造成浪费。
- 资源不足:高峰期资源不足,无法及时扩容,导致系统性能下降。
🚀 二、如何通过弹性扩容技术提升ERP系统的抗压能力
弹性扩容技术是解决电商大促期间ERP系统性能问题的关键。以下是几种常见的弹性扩容技术及其应用:
1. 云计算弹性扩容
云计算提供了灵活的资源调度能力,企业可以根据实际需求动态调整资源配置:
- 自动扩容:在订单高峰期,系统可以根据负载情况自动扩容,确保性能稳定。
- 按需付费:企业可以根据使用量支付费用,避免资源浪费。
- 高可用性:云计算提供高可用性保障,减少系统崩溃风险。
2. 微服务架构
微服务架构将系统拆分为多个独立的服务,每个服务可以独立扩展和部署:
- 独立扩展:各服务可以根据负载情况独立扩展,提高系统整体性能。
- 故障隔离:某个服务出现故障,不会影响整个系统的运行。
- 灵活部署:微服务可以灵活部署和升级,减少系统维护成本。
3. 缓存技术
缓存技术可以有效减轻数据库压力,提高系统响应速度:
- 数据缓存:将频繁访问的数据存储在缓存中,减少数据库读取压力。
- 页面缓存:将生成的页面存储在缓存中,加快页面加载速度。
- 分布式缓存:使用分布式缓存系统,提高缓存的可用性和扩展性。
4. 数据分区技术
数据分区技术可以将数据分布存储,提高数据库的读写性能:
- 水平分区:将大表按某个字段拆分成多个小表,提高查询性能。
- 垂直分区:将表按字段拆分成多个子表,减少表的宽度,提高查询性能。
- 分库分表:将数据分布存储在多个数据库,提高系统的扩展性。
5. 负载均衡技术
负载均衡技术可以将请求分配到多个服务器,避免单点故障:
- 流量分配:将请求均匀分配到多个服务器,避免单点压力过大。
- 故障转移:某个服务器出现故障时,流量自动转移到其他服务器。
- 弹性扩展:根据负载情况动态增加或减少服务器数量,确保系统稳定。
🧩 三、在实际操作中,企业如何进行系统性能优化和数据流管理
企业在大促期间进行系统性能优化和数据流管理,可以从以下几个方面入手:
1. 性能监控和预警
性能监控和预警是系统性能优化的基础:
- 实时监控:使用监控工具实时监控系统性能,及时发现问题。
- 预警设置:设置性能预警阈值,当系统性能达到阈值时,自动发送预警通知。
- 日志分析:分析系统日志,定位性能瓶颈,制定优化方案。
2. 系统优化策略
系统优化策略可以从多个方面入手,提高系统性能:
- 数据库优化:优化数据库查询语句,建立索引,减少查询时间。
- 代码优化:优化代码逻辑,减少不必要的计算和数据传输。
- 网络优化:优化网络传输速度,减少数据传输延迟。
3. 数据流管理
数据流管理可以提高数据处理效率,减少系统负担:
- 数据清洗:清洗不必要的数据,减少数据处理量。
- 数据压缩:压缩数据,减少数据传输和存储空间。
- 数据分流:将数据分流到不同的处理节点,提高数据处理效率。
4. 应急预案
完善的应急预案可以提高系统问题处理效率,减少业务损失:
- 预案制定:制定详细的应急预案,包括问题定位、处理流程和责任人。
- 预案演练:定期进行预案演练,确保预案的可行性和有效性。
- 问题复盘:每次应急处理后,进行问题复盘,优化应急预案。
5. 使用合适的ERP管理系统
选择合适的ERP管理系统可以提高系统性能,减少维护成本。推荐以下几款ERP管理系统:
1. 简道云ERP
推荐分数:9.5/10
- 介绍:简道云是国内市场占有率第一的零代码数字化平台,具备完善的销售、订单、采购、出入库、生产管理、产品管理、财务管理、数字大屏等企业管理模块。
- 功能:支持免费在线试用,无需敲代码就可以灵活修改功能和流程。
- 应用场景:适用于各类中小企业,特别是需要快速响应市场变化的电商企业。
- 适用企业和人群:中小企业主、运营经理、IT经理等。
- 链接: 简道云ERP管理系统模板在线试用:www.jiandaoyun.com
2. SAP ERP
推荐分数:9.0/10
- 介绍:SAP ERP是全球知名的企业管理软件,具备强大的功能和稳定的性能。
- 功能:涵盖财务、供应链、人力资源等多个领域,支持大规模企业的复杂管理需求。
- 应用场景:适用于大中型企业,特别是跨国公司和集团企业。
- 适用企业和人群:大型企业主、CIO、财务总监等。
3. Oracle ERP Cloud
推荐分数:8.5/10
- 介绍:Oracle ERP Cloud是Oracle推出的云端ERP解决方案,具备灵活的扩展能力和高效的管理功能。
- 功能:支持财务管理、供应链管理、项目管理等多个模块,提供全面的企业管理解决方案。
- 应用场景:适用于各类企业,特别是需要灵活扩展的企业。
- 适用企业和人群:中大型企业主、CIO、项目经理等。
📈 四、成功案例和实战经验
成功案例和实战经验可以为企业提供宝贵的参考。以下是几个成功的案例:
1. 某大型电商平台的实践经验
某大型电商平台在双十一期间,通过以下措施提升了ERP系统的抗压能力:
- 云计算弹性扩容:使用云计算的弹性扩容功能,在订单高峰期自动扩展服务器资源,确保系统稳定。
- 微服务架构:将系统拆分为多个独立的服务,各服务可以独立扩展和部署,提高系统整体性能。
- 缓存技术:使用分布式缓存系统,将频繁访问的数据缓存,提高系统响应速度。
- 数据分区技术:将订单数据按时间分区存储,提高数据库的读写性能。
- 负载均衡技术:使用负载均衡技术,将请求分配到多个服务器,避免单点故障。
通过以上措施,该平台在双十一期间成功处理了数千万订单,系统运行稳定,用户体验良好。
2. 某中型电商企业的实战经验
某中型电商企业在大促期间,通过以下措施提升了ERP系统的抗压能力:
- 性能监控和预警:使用监控工具实时监控系统性能,设置性能预警阈值,及时发现和处理问题。
- 数据库优化:优化数据库查询语句,建立索引,减少查询时间。
- 代码优化:优化代码逻辑,减少不必要的计算和数据传输。
- 数据清洗和压缩:清洗不必要的数据,压缩数据,减少数据传输和存储空间。
- 应急预案:制定详细的应急预案,定期进行预案演练,确保预案的可行性和有效性。
通过以上措施,该企业在大促期间成功处理了大量订单,系统运行稳定,业务连续性得到保障。
3. 某小型电商企业的应对策略
某小型电商企业在大促期间,通过以下措施提升了ERP系统的抗压能力:
- 使用简道云ERP:使用简道云ERP管理系统,灵活修改功能和流程,提高系统性能。
- 弹性扩容:在订单高峰期,手动扩展服务器资源,确保系统稳定。
- 缓存技术:将频繁访问的数据缓存,提高系统响应速度。
- 数据分流:将数据分流到不同的处理节点,提高数据处理效率。
- 问题复盘:每次大促结束后,进行问题复盘,总结经验教训,优化应急预案。
通过以上措施,该企业在大促期间成功处理了大量订单,系统运行稳定,用户体验良好。
✨ 五、市场上值得推荐的ERP管理系统
选择合适的ERP管理系统,可以提高系统性能,减少维护成本。以下是几款值得推荐的ERP管理系统:
1. 简道云ERP
推荐分数:9.5/10
- 介绍:简道云是国内市场占有率第一的零代码数字化平台,具备完善的销售、订单、采购、出入库、生产管理、产品管理、财务管理、数字大屏等企业管理模块。
- 功能:支持免费在线试用,无需敲代码就可以灵活修改功能和流程。
- 应用场景:适用于各类中小企业,特别是需要快速响应市场变化的电商企业。
- 适用企业和人群:中小企业主、运营经理、IT经理等。
- 链接: 简道云ERP管理系统模板在线试用:www.jiandaoyun.com
2. SAP ERP
推荐分数:9.0/10
- 介绍:SAP ERP是全球知名的企业管理软件,具备强大的功能和稳定的性能。
- 功能:涵盖财务、供应链、人力资源等多个领域,支持大规模企业的复杂管理需求。
- 应用场景:适用于大中型企业,特别是跨国公司和集团企业。
- 适用企业和人群:大型企业主、CIO、财务总监等。
3. Oracle ERP Cloud
推荐分数:8.5/10
- 介绍:Oracle ERP Cloud是Oracle推出的云端ERP解决方案,具备灵活的扩展能力和高效的管理功能。
- 功能:支持财务管理、供应链管理、项目管理等多个模块,提供全面的企业管理解决方案。
- 应用场景:适用于各类企业,特别是需要灵活扩展的企业。
- 适用企业和人群:中大型企业主、CIO、项目经理等。
🎯 结论
电商大促期间,ERP系统面临巨大的订单处理压力。通过弹性扩容、系统性能优化、数据流管理和应急预案等措施,企业可以有效提升ERP系统的抗压能力,确保业务连续性和用户体验。选择合适的ERP管理系统,如简道云ERP,可以进一步提高系统性能,减少维护成本。希望本文的实战经验和成功案例能为您在大促期间提供有价值的参考。
简道云ERP管理系统模板在线试用:www.jiandaoyun.com
参考文献
- 《云计算技术与应用》,作者:张三,出版社:电子工业出版社,2020年
- 《企业信息化管理》,作者:李四,出版社:清华大学出版社,2019年
- 《电商大促期间系统性能优化白皮书》,发布单位:阿里巴巴技术团队,2021年
- 《ERP系统的弹性扩容与优化》,作者:王五,期刊:《信息系统学报》,2020年
本文相关FAQs
1. 电商大促期间如何确保ERP系统能够平稳处理订单高峰?
每次电商大促,订单量暴增,ERP系统压力倍增。很多小伙伴在大促期间都会遇到系统卡顿、订单处理延迟等问题,严重影响用户体验和销售额。有没有大佬能分享一下如何确保ERP系统在大促期间平稳运行?
你好,电商大促期间ERP系统能否平稳运行,主要取决于系统的架构设计和弹性扩容能力。以下是一些实战经验,供大家参考:
- 提前预估订单峰值:结合以往的销售数据和市场推广力度,预测大促期间的订单峰值。提前做好高峰期系统压力测试,确保在模拟环境下系统能应对预估的订单量。
- 弹性扩容技术:利用云计算的弹性扩容功能,根据实时订单量动态调整服务器资源。比如AWS的Auto Scaling、阿里云的弹性扩容服务等,可以根据流量自动增加或减少服务器实例。
- 数据库优化:大促期间,数据库的读写压力特别大。可以采取读写分离、数据库分片、缓存等技术手段,优化数据库性能。将频繁访问的数据放入缓存,比如使用Redis或Memcached,减轻数据库压力。
- 分布式架构:采用微服务架构,将ERP系统的各个功能模块拆分成独立的服务,分散系统压力。不同模块可以独立扩容,避免单点故障。同时,使用消息队列(如Kafka、RabbitMQ)处理异步任务,缓解系统瞬时高并发压力。
- 负载均衡:通过负载均衡器(如Nginx、HAProxy)将用户请求均匀分配到多个服务器,防止某一台服务器过载。负载均衡还能实现故障转移,提高系统的可靠性。
- 实时监控与预警:大促期间,系统监控尤为重要。使用监控工具(如Zabbix、Prometheus)实时监控服务器、数据库和网络的运行状况,设置预警机制,及时发现并处理异常情况。
这些措施可以有效提高ERP系统在电商大促期间的抗压能力,确保订单处理的平稳高效运行。如果你还没有选择合适的ERP系统,可以试试简道云ERP管理系统,它支持弹性扩容和多种优化技术,性价比很高。 简道云ERP管理系统模板在线试用:www.jiandaoyun.com
希望这些经验能帮到你,也欢迎大家在评论区分享自己的实战经验!
2. 电商大促期间订单暴增,如何避免ERP系统崩溃?
每次电商大促,订单量暴增,ERP系统崩溃的情况屡见不鲜。系统崩溃不仅会影响销售,还会导致客户流失。有没有什么办法可以防止这种情况发生?
大促期间ERP系统崩溃确实是个令人头疼的问题,但我们可以通过以下几种方法来降低系统崩溃的风险:
- 提前准备和测试:在大促开始前,进行全面的系统测试,包括压力测试、负载测试和故障恢复测试。确保ERP系统在高峰期也能稳定运行。
- 分布式缓存:使用分布式缓存系统(如Redis、Memcached),将热点数据缓存到内存中,减少数据库的读写压力。缓存策略要合理设计,避免缓存击穿、缓存雪崩等问题。
- 数据库水平拆分:将数据库按业务模块或用户等维度进行水平拆分,分散读写压力。可以使用MySQL的分库分表策略或NoSQL数据库(如MongoDB、Cassandra)来实现。
- 异步处理:对于不需要实时处理的任务(如库存更新、订单状态变更),可以使用消息队列(如RabbitMQ、Kafka)进行异步处理,减轻系统瞬时并发压力。
- 服务降级:在系统压力过大时,自动进行服务降级。比如,优先保证核心功能的正常运行,非核心功能可以暂时关闭或简化处理,确保系统不崩溃。
- 限流和熔断:对接口调用进行限流,防止流量过大导致系统崩溃。可以使用熔断机制(如Hystrix),在系统过载时自动熔断部分服务,防止系统整体崩溃。
- 高可用架构:部署高可用架构,使用集群和负载均衡技术,保证系统的高可用性。关键服务可以多实例部署,出现故障时能快速切换到备用实例。
以上方法可以有效防止ERP系统在电商大促期间崩溃,保障系统的稳定运行。如果你对ERP系统的选择有疑问,可以考虑简道云ERP管理系统,它支持高可用架构和多种优化技术,适合电商大促期间的高并发场景。
希望这些建议能帮到你,大家也可以在评论区讨论更多的防崩溃技巧!
3. 电商大促期间ERP系统的弹性扩容怎么实现?
每次电商大促,订单量暴增,ERP系统压力山大。很多公司会采用弹性扩容的方式来应对高峰期的流量,但具体怎么实现呢?有没有大佬能详细讲解一下?
你好,电商大促期间ERP系统的弹性扩容是应对流量高峰的有效手段。以下是实现弹性扩容的一些具体方法:
- 云服务提供商的弹性扩容功能:大部分云服务提供商(如阿里云、AWS、腾讯云)都提供了弹性扩容的功能。可以通过配置Auto Scaling策略,根据实时流量自动增加或减少服务器实例,确保系统在高峰期有足够的计算资源。
- 容器化技术:使用Docker和Kubernetes等容器化技术,可以更灵活地管理和扩展应用。Kubernetes的自动扩展功能(Horizontal Pod Autoscaler)可以根据CPU、内存等指标自动调整Pod的数量,保证系统资源的合理分配。
- 微服务架构:将ERP系统拆分成多个独立的微服务,每个微服务可以独立扩容。通过服务发现和负载均衡技术(如Consul、Eureka、Nginx),实现微服务的动态扩展和流量分配。
- 基于消息队列的异步处理:将高并发请求通过消息队列(如RabbitMQ、Kafka)进行异步处理,削峰填谷。消息队列可以根据消费速率动态调整消费者的数量,实现弹性扩容。
- 数据库的弹性扩展:使用分布式数据库(如MongoDB、Cassandra)或云数据库(如AWS RDS、阿里云RDS),支持数据库的弹性扩展。通过水平拆分和读写分离,提高数据库的处理能力。
- 自动化运维工具:使用自动化运维工具(如Ansible、Terraform)进行基础设施的自动部署和管理。通过编写自动化脚本,实现服务器的快速启动、配置和扩展,保证系统的快速响应能力。
这些方法可以帮助你实现ERP系统的弹性扩容,确保系统在电商大促期间能够平稳应对订单高峰。如果你还没有选择合适的ERP系统,可以试试简道云ERP管理系统,它支持多种弹性扩容技术,性价比很高。 简道云ERP管理系统模板在线试用:www.jiandaoyun.com
希望这些信息对你有帮助,欢迎大家在评论区分享更多的弹性扩容经验!

